What Is Artificial Intelligence?
At its core, artificial intelligence (AI) is the science of making machines smart. It's a broad field of computer science focused on building systems that can perform tasks that typically require human intelligence. This includes abilities like learning from experience, understanding language, recognizing objects, solving problems, and making decisions.
Think of it like this: instead of programming a computer with a rigid set of instructions for every possible situation, AI allows a computer to figure things out on its own.
For example, you don't teach an AI to recognize a cat by describing whiskers, fur, and pointy ears in code. Instead, you show it thousands of pictures of cats, and it learns the patterns and features that define a cat. This ability to learn and adapt is what makes AI so powerful and versatile.

Why AI Matters
AI isn't just science fiction anymore; it's a fundamental part of modern society. It works quietly in the background of many tools you use every day. When your email service automatically filters out spam, that's AI. When a streaming service recommends a movie you might like, that's also AI. It powers the navigation apps that guide you through traffic and the voice assistants that answer your questions.
The importance of AI extends far beyond personal convenience. It's driving major advancements in nearly every industry, helping us solve some of the world's most complex challenges. By processing vast amounts of data and identifying patterns that humans might miss, AI provides insights that can lead to medical breakthroughs, more efficient energy use, and safer transportation.
AI in Action
The applications of AI are incredibly diverse. It’s a general-purpose technology, much like electricity, that can be adapted to countless tasks. Let's look at a few examples of how AI is being used across different sectors.
| Industry | AI Application |
|---|---|
| Healthcare | Analyzing medical images like X-rays to detect diseases earlier. |
| Finance | Identifying fraudulent transactions in real-time. |
| Transportation | Developing self-driving cars and optimizing delivery routes. |
| Entertainment | Creating personalized recommendations for music, movies, and shows. |
| Agriculture | Using drones and sensors to monitor crop health and optimize yields. |
| Customer Service | Powering chatbots to answer common questions 24/7. |
Each of these applications relies on AI's ability to learn from data and make intelligent predictions or decisions. As the technology continues to evolve, its impact will only grow, creating new possibilities and changing the way we work and live.
